java中HashMap遍历方法
2008-12-03 17:39
399 查看
在java中使用HashMap是主要有两种遍历方法,代码如下:
第一种:
HashMap hashmap = new HashMap();
Iterator iterator = hashmap.keySet().iterator();
while (iterator.hasNext()) {
Object value = hashmap.get(iterator.next());
}
第二种:
HashMap hashmap = new HashMap();
Iterator iterator = hashmap.entrySet().iterator();
while (iter.hasNext()) {
Entry entry = (Entry) iter.next();
Object value= entry.getValue();
Object key =entry.getKey();
}
据说使用第二种方法要比第一种方法效率快,不过没有亲自验证!
第一种:
HashMap hashmap = new HashMap();
Iterator iterator = hashmap.keySet().iterator();
while (iterator.hasNext()) {
Object value = hashmap.get(iterator.next());
}
第二种:
HashMap hashmap = new HashMap();
Iterator iterator = hashmap.entrySet().iterator();
while (iter.hasNext()) {
Entry entry = (Entry) iter.next();
Object value= entry.getValue();
Object key =entry.getKey();
}
据说使用第二种方法要比第一种方法效率快,不过没有亲自验证!
相关文章推荐
- Java和JSTL标签中遍历HashMap的方法
- 【Java】用JDK1.5之后的新型数组遍历方法遍历HashMap、HashMap不应该存储多元组
- java遍历HashMap的方法
- Java8的HashMap详解(存储结构,功能实现,扩容优化,线程安全,遍历方法)
- java中的hashmap遍历方法
- java中Map集合的常用遍历方法及HashMap的应用实例
- java 遍历hashMap的方法
- Java容器HashMap遍历方法和源代码解析
- java HashMap 循环遍历map的方法(转)
- Java的HashMap遍历方法
- Java: 遍历 HashMap 的两种方法
- Java中HashMap遍历的两种方法(转)
- java HashMap 两种遍历方法
- java遍历HashMap简单的方法
- java中HashMap遍历方法
- java 高效的hashmap遍历方法
- Java中HashMap两种遍历方法(keyset & entryset快)
- 【java】遍历hashmap的两种方法及分析
- Java遍历HashMap的两种方法
- java HashMap 循环遍历map的方法(转)